Here are some helpful tips for equipping your RV:
- Prioritize safety: Invest in a carbon monoxide detector, smoke alarm, and fire extinguisher.
- Choose durable and space-saving items: RVs have limited space, so select gear that is both functional and compact.
- Read reviews from other RVers: Learn from the experiences of others before making a purchase.
- Don’t overpack: Bring only the essentials to minimize weight and maximize storage space.

Here is a breakdown of some popular types of campgrounds:
- National Parks and Forests: Offers stunning scenery and outdoor recreation, often with limited amenities.
- State Parks: Typically provide basic amenities like restrooms and picnic tables, at affordable prices.
- Private RV Parks: Often offer full hookups and a wide range of amenities, but can be more expensive.
- Boondocking (Dry Camping): Free camping on public lands, typically without any amenities.

Here’s a table outlining some common RV maintenance tasks:
| Task | Frequency | Tools/Supplies Needed |
|---|---|---|
| Tire Pressure Check | Before each trip | Tire pressure gauge |
| Fluid Level Check (Oil, Coolant, etc.) | Monthly | Dipstick, funnel |
| Battery Cleaning | Bi-annually | Baking soda, water, brush |
| Roof Inspection and Sealing | Annually | Roof sealant, cleaning supplies, brush |
